This is going to hurt Louisiana Industry
Posted on 8/27/17 at 4:32 pm
Posted on 8/27/17 at 4:32 pm
As tight as the labor force is right now this is going to peel a ton of people out of here to Texas for recovery. A lot of whom probably will not come back.
Industry people should be planning on rising labor cost and shortages in the very near future. My phone has been ringing all day with Texas inquiries so this might just turn our economy a different direction.
